Output 04ef8dce56d63b064daac9f1f1336b12b9c8aea883022dbc166bdef003738c25:0

value
10603866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31bcb533502b76bf2023775a7e71a76678605046 OP_EQUAL
address
36E16bJYguMmz69tuaj1SW465C1ZXZzSZq
transaction
04ef8dce56d63b064daac9f1f1336b12b9c8aea883022dbc166bdef003738c25
spent
true